Tender description
The Office of the Police and Crime Commissioner for Devon and Cornwall and the Isles of Silly will be advertising, this autumn, for a provider to become their strategic partner for the delivery, management and development of a victim care network across the two counties. Join us for a pre-procurement engagement session which will be held virtually via Microsoft Teams on Tuesday 8 September 2020 between 10 a.m. and 12 p.m. followed by individual meetings with interested organisations in the afternoon. The Office of the Police and Crime Commissioner for Devon and Cornwall and the Isles of Silly will be advertising, this autumn, for a provider to become their strategic partner for the delivery, management and development of a victim care network across the two counties. In this case, the Police and Crime Commissioner intends to establish a strategic partnership with a service provider who, in the initial stages of the contract, will take on the management of the victim care supply chain to provide emotional and practical support to victims of a crime of all ages. Over the coming years the Provider will be required to work concurrently to move the current approach to victim care from its current methodology to the strategic vision for the service. It is anticipated that this will be undertaken via a ‘Bi-Modal Supply Chain’ approach. The service will run from 1 April 2021 and the contract will be 10 years.
